FREE BUSHFIRE INFORMATION SESSION
Are you a new resident in the Alton Downs area?
There seems to be more and more people discovering the appeal of bush living within a short distance t o a major city centre. Some of the joys of country living are t inged wi th
the greater t hrea t of bushfire, wi th some recent f ires ca us ing heartbreak to residents in the district. Now is t he t ime to act, with a special bushfire information session presented by the QLD Fire and Rescue Service in conjunction with the Rockhampton Regional
Council on Saturday 30 June, 10am-1pm at the Alton Downs Hall. Come along and find out how you can prepare for t he bush fire season duri ng the cooler winte r mon ths, and book a Free Bushfire Surviva l Plan Assessment of your property with QFRS
representatives.

RECIPE CORNER. Potato and Bacon Fritters 750g potato, peeled, grated, excess moisture removed. 2 rindless bacon rashers, chopped 2 eggs beaten Y. cup self raising flour Y. cup grated parmesan 1 tablespoon milk Place all ingredients in a bowl. Mix well. Season to taste. Shape mixture into 8 rounds. In a large frying pan heat 90g butter and Y. cup of olive oil. Cook fritters 3-4 minutes each side, until crisp and golden. Drain on paper towel. Serve t opped with poached eggs and a dollop of sour cream.

GARDENING TIPS- Recyling and reusing Plastic soft drink bottles.
Here are five grea t ways to reuse soft drink bottles in the garden :
1. To contro l possu ms. cut off the top and bottom of the b o t t le, sl ice
the remainder of the bottle lengthwise and slip it around t run ks
and/or bran ch es. Possums ca n' t get a gr ip, so it makes your t ree
un climbable.
2. Cu t the bottom off a plastic bottle and you can use it as a funnel.
3. Ta pe an inverted funnel to the t op of another bottle, attach it with
w ire to a post in the gard en, make some marks on t he side and you
have yourse lf a handy homemade rain gauge.
4 . Fill plastic drink bottl es w ith sand and pebb les and t ie them to fruit
t ree branches to train them downwards.
5. Cut t he tops off plasti c drink bottles, d rill some holes in the base for
drainage and you 've m ade your own pot s.
